2 openingsLeadership track21+

Lead Budtender

Set the pace on the floor, help build repeatable habits, and model the kind of informed, unhurried service customers remember.

  • Own opening and closing routines and daily readiness
  • Guide peers through products, procedures, and busy shifts
  • Protect compliance through accurate ID checks
  • Spot problems and help fix the system
  • Grow toward management as the store finds its rhythm
3+ openingsPart-time21+

Part-Time Budtender

Make people feel welcome, keep details straight, and learn a new market in real time.

  • Check IDs and complete accurate point-of-sale transactions
  • Ask smart questions and explain products without pressure
  • Keep the sales floor stocked, clean, and ready
  • Move between conversation, cash handling, and side work
  • Stay curious as inventory changes quickly

A candid startup note

Slow first. Fast later.

Minnesota's adult-use supply chain is still developing. Opening inventory will be narrower than mature-market shops. We will be honest about what is in stock, help people choose from what we have, and add depth as licensed supply grows.

Early days: training, organizing, cleaning, receiving, refining. Later: a busy bar. Quick decisions, multiple customers, constant resets, plenty of personality.
